A hot glue is used in electronics. The glue is a form of thermoplastic adhesive that is melted in a gun and is then squeezed out of the gun's nozzle. The glue is non-conductive and fixes components firmly once cold.

Adhesives are used to bond (or stick) one surface to another, either temporarily or permanently.
Some of the earliest adhesives used by humans were made from natural materials such as tree sap, beeswax, and plant-based substances like resin. These adhesives were used to attach items together, repair objects, and create tools and artwork. Over time, people developed more sophisticated adhesives using ingredients like egg whites, milk protein, and animal hides.
The earliest adhesives seem to be used in the Stone Age.

To repair an engine manifold, various sealants and adhesives can be used as seditives, including high-temperature silicone gasket makers, epoxy adhesives, and specific manifold repair compounds. High-temperature RTV (Room Temperature Vulcanizing) silicone is commonly used for sealing gaskets and joints due to its ability to withstand extreme heat. Additionally, aluminum or metal-filled epoxy can be effective for repairing cracks or holes in metal manifolds. Always ensure the selected product is compatible with the materials and operating conditions of the engine.

Natural adhesives are substances derived from plants or animals that can stick materials together. Examples include tree sap, animal hide glue, and starch-based adhesives. These adhesives are used in various applications such as woodworking, papermaking, and food packaging.
